I was with one of the organized WBs fighting in mid. What happened was just the result of the realisation of being outnumbered - once again. It was kind of a "**** it" reaction - it seemed liked we just decided to get our renown with different means, if devs don't give a damn about balancing pop in lotd.

Mindset of taking mid is, that pugs and smaller groups should spread out and take our side while organized groups stop the flow of destros (which outnumbered us every lotd during EU times I can think of). Seems like our pugs are too incompetent to take care of business and the only times I won lotd was when we had a considerable numbers in harassing small scale groups.
